Quick Diagnosis
Before grabbing tools, identify the root cause. Most kitchen sconce looseness stems from one (or more) of these:
- Stripped screw holes in drywall or plaster
- Overtightened or corroded mounting screws
- Loose junction box behind the fixture
- Improperly anchored box—especially in older homes with lath-and-plaster walls
- Vibration from nearby appliances (e.g., dishwasher or range hood)

Step-by-Step Fix
Choose the method that matches your diagnosis:
- Method 1: Tighten existing hardware — Turn off power at the breaker. Remove the sconce shade and backplate. Check all screws—including those securing the junction box to framing. Tighten *gently*: overtorquing can strip threads or crack ceramic bases.
- Method 2: Reinforce stripped drywall holes — If screws spin freely, remove them and insert plastic wall anchors rated for 30+ lbs. For heavier sconces (e.g., brass or glass), use snap-toggle bolts—these expand behind the drywall for superior hold.
- Method 3: Secure a loose junction box — If the box rocks or shifts, it’s likely not screwed into a stud or blocking. Shut off power, remove the box cover, and verify mounting. Add a retrofit brace like the Old-Work Box Brace if no stud is accessible.
- Method 4: Replace with a stud-mounted sconce — For recurring issues, relocate the fixture directly over a stud using a new junction box. This requires cutting a small access hole and fishing cable—see our guide on kitchen lighting wiring.
When to Call a Pro
Stop and call a licensed electrician if:
- You detect burning smells, discolored wires, or warm outlets near the sconce
- The junction box is recessed deeper than 1/4" from the wall surface (indicating potential structural compromise)
- You’re working in a condo or rental where altering walls violates building codes
- Wiring shows brittle insulation (common in homes built before 1985) or aluminum branch circuits

Prevention Tips
Extend your fix’s lifespan with these habits:
- Tighten sconce mounting screws every 6 months during routine cleaning
- Use thread-locking compound (Loctite Blue 242) on non-electrical screws to resist vibration
- Install rubber grommets between metal backplates and wall surfaces to dampen resonance
- Avoid hanging heavy decorative shades without verifying weight rating on the fixture label
Can I reuse the original screws after tightening?
No—especially if they’ve spun in stripped drywall. Reused screws rarely regain holding power. Always replace with longer or wider-diameter screws, or upgrade to toggle bolts. Why does my sconce only wiggle when I touch the shade?
This points to a loose internal connection—not just mounting hardware. The shade attaches to a stem or arm that’s secured by set screws inside the backplate. Remove the shade and inspect for tiny Allen or Phillips screws near the pivot point; tighten with a precision driver.
Is it safe to caulk around the sconce base to stop movement?
No. Caulk hides underlying problems and traps moisture against electrical components. It also violates NEC 314.15, which prohibits sealing outlet/fixture boxes unless rated for wet locations. Use mechanical fasteners—not adhesives—for safety and code compliance.
What’s the weight limit for standard drywall anchors in kitchen walls?
Most plastic anchors hold 30–50 lbs *in ideal 1/2" drywall*. But kitchens add humidity and temperature swings, reducing effective capacity by up to 40%. For sconces over 5 lbs, use metal toggle bolts rated for 75+ lbs—or mount directly to framing.
Can I install a wall sconce over tile without removing it?
Yes—but only with proper anchoring. Use a carbide-tipped masonry bit and epoxy-set anchors like Tapcon screws. Drill slowly to avoid cracking grout lines. Confirm tile thickness first: most kitchen backsplashes are 1/4"–3/8", requiring longer anchors than drywall-only installs.
Do LED sconces vibrate less than incandescent ones?
Not inherently—but many modern LED fixtures include internal dampening and lighter-weight housings. More importantly, LEDs draw less current, reducing electromagnetic hum in transformers and drivers—a common source of subtle buzz-induced vibration in older magnetic low-voltage systems.
